Synthesis of some (E)-6-[2-(furan-2-yl)ethenyl]-1,2,4-triazin-5-ones and their biological evaluation as antitumor agents

Abstract

The synthesis of some new (E)-6-[2-(furan-2 yl)ethenyl]-1,2,4-triazin-5-ones directly linked to either pyrazole, pyrazoline, pyrazolidine counterparts, or to substituted thio and hydrazono functionalities is described. Six of the newly synthesized compounds were selected by the National Cancer Institute (NCI) to be evaluated for their in vitro antitumor activity according to the protocol of the NCI in vitro disease-oriented human cells screening panel assay. The results revealed that the pyrazole derivative 5c was found to be the most active member in this screen as evidenced by its ability to exert potential growth inhibitory activity against most of the tested subpanel tumor cell lines with selective influence on leukemia subpanel tumor cell lines (GI50 values 2.01–3.03 lM). Moreover, a comparative study for log GI50 values of both compound 5c and 5-fluorouracil (5-FU) revealed that compound 5c showed higher potency than 5-FU against most of the tested subpanel tumor cell lines. Thus compound 5c could be considered as a suitable lead towards the design of broad spectrum antitumor active agents targeting various human tumor cell lines.
